What You’ll Do

As an Emergency & Critical Care Technician, you’ll work directly with our ER doctors and support team to deliver excellent patient care in a fast-paced, high-acuity setting. Your ability to multitask, stay calm under pressure, and act as a patient advocate is key to our mission. In this role, you will:

  • Provide triage and stabilize incoming patients
  • Administer IV, IM, SQ, and PO medications
  • Assist with diagnostics such as radiographs, bloodwork, and ECGs
  • Manage fluid therapy and anesthesia monitoring as needed
  • Communicate effectively with doctors, teammates, and clients
  • Maintain detailed medical records and treatment sheets
  • Support patient admissions, discharges, and client education
  • Assist in emergency procedures and critical care support
